Description

Final and Best Friday 5/30/25 9pm Welcome to your next home in the highly sought-after Golden Crest neighborhood of Hamilton! This beautifully maintained residence offers the perfect blend of comfort, style, and convenience in one of the area's most desirable communities. Step inside to discover wood floors flowing through most of the home, adding warmth and character to the spacious layout. The kitchen is a chef’s dream, featuring a center island with granite counters, undermount sink, recessed lighting, and a full appliance package—perfect for everyday living and entertaining. Enjoy cozy evenings in the inviting livingroom with an electric fireplace, or step outside onto the deck off the kitchen, seamlessly extending your living space into the beautifully landscaped backyard. This home boasts numerous upgrades, including replacement windows, a newer roof, and a newer driveway offering parking for four cars. The two-car garage is equipped with insulated garage doors and openers, ensuring comfort and convenience year-round. Additional highlights include freshly painted areas with six-panel doors, and a major system update: the sewer line in the basement has been replaced with durable PVC for peace of mind. Located just minutes from Steinert High School, Veteran’s Park, major shopping, and Hamilton Train Station, this home also offers easy access to major routes, making commuting a breeze. 15 Stratton Dr, Hamilton, NJ 08690 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 2,074 sqft single-family home in Mercerville, built in 1970. It last sold for the $599,999 asking price on Jul 31, 2025.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$602,500, with a rent estimate of $3,497/month.
